Company-Wide Apprenticeship Scheme Signals Medstrom’s Focus on the Future

Medstrom has successfully launched its company-wide apprenticeship scheme to help invest in the growth and development of its next generation of employees. The initiative is supported by the government’s apprenticeship levy and allows the business to provide individuals with valuable workplace experience in addition to offering qualifications that complement their professional development.

In total, seven apprenticeship roles have been made available in various areas across the business, ranging from engineering and product maintenance, to manufacturing and IT. Lewis, an Apprentice Engineer Fitter, has been working alongside the manufacturing team at Medstrom House since the beginning of September, saying

“It’s been great so far! What I’ve really enjoyed about working with Medstrom is that I have got involved and stuck in straight away. I feel like I’m improving every day I come into work which is really rewarding.”

“It’s really interesting working in the medical equipment sector too. It makes you really focus on producing high quality rather than quantity, because there are patients on the receiving end of what we put together – so I really try to make sure everything I do is to the highest quality.”

During the initial phase, apprentices balance their time between studying at college and gaining hands-on experience on site with Medstrom. Following the second year of the scheme, each apprentice is then afforded a wider understanding of Medstrom by spending time within different departments.

Cheriene Ward, Learning and Personal Development Manager for Medstrom, has been instrumental in setting up the initiative and remarked

“Off the back of our recent ‘Investors in People’ accreditation, this is an excellent opportunity for us as a company. It has been fantastic seeing the apprentices’ enthusiasm for their roles and how they have engaged with their respective departments and colleagues.
